Annotation

In the 100-year development of Uzbek cinematography, films with historical themes have played an important role. Over the century, under the influence of world and Russian cinematography, many examples of historical films of different genres and trends have been made. Over the past five years, the work of making historical films has grown considerably: the films “Imam Abu Isa Muhammad Termizi” (2020), “Ibrat” (2020), “Elparvar” (2019), “Islamkhoja” (2018) and “Ilhaq” (2020) are examples of this. Further development of the art of cinema is achieved by analysing the results and shortcomings in this field and applying the findings to future creations. This article comprehensively analyses the achievements and shortcomings of contemporary Uzbek historical films in the visual resolution of cinematography.
